UVU falls short in dual but four seniors notch wins on Senior Night

2/6/2026 10:17:00 PM

OREM, Utah — Utah Valley celebrated four senior victories on Senior Night, but North Dakota State secured a 19-15 dual win in Big 12 wrestling Friday at Lockhart Arena in front of 1,482 fans.
No. 30 Bridger Ricks, No. 15 Haiden Drury, No. 8 David Evans and No. 27 Jack Forbes earned wins for the Wolverines. Ricks highlighted the night with a 4-2 upset of No. 19 Ezekiel Witt at 125 pounds. The Bison won six of 10 matches, including five straight to clinch the dual before the final bout.

"I'm happy for the four guys that won matches tonight. Dave and Haiden looked great, were aggressive, and got rewarded with bonus-point victories. Bridger found a way to win against another top 20 opponent and Jack was very workmanlike tonight in his win," head coach Adam Hall said. "However, I will not get over the fact that we let several close matches slip away. We will be correcting our mistakes immediately and preparing these guys better for a road trip to Colorado next week. I appreciate the crowds that have shown up to support us and look forward to seeing them one last time this season against Nebraska in the UCCU Center."

Tied 1-1 with Witt in the third period, Ricks scored a takedown on the edge of the mat with less than a minute remaining. The call was challenged and upheld. Ricks absorbed a stalling call but held off Witt to open the dual with a decision.

North Dakota State tied the score at 133 when Tristan Daugherty defeated Geronimo Rivera in sudden victory. Utah Valley regained momentum with bonus-point wins from Drury and Evans.
Drury posted an 11-2 major decision over Michael Olson at 141, recording a takedown in each period for his 78th career win in a Utah Valley singlet. He improved to 18-5 overall, including 9-1 in duals and 5-0 in Big 12 action.

Evans controlled his 149-pound bout against Devon Harrison, with 16th-ranked Max Peterson not in the lineup for the Bison. Evans built a 6-1 lead with two first-period takedowns, extended it to 9-1 after two periods and added two near falls in the third. With riding time, he secured an 18-3 technical fall. Evans moved to 12-4 on the season, 6-1 in duals and 4-1 in conference matches.

From there, North Dakota State won five consecutive matches. Gavin Drexler edged Mark Takara 11-8 at 157, and Boeden Greenley followed with a 15-3 major decision over Zyon Trujillo at 165.
At 174, Max Magayna defeated Hudson Rogers 4-2 behind a first-period takedown. No. 28 Aidan Brenot then slipped past No. 31 Caleb Uhlenhopp by the same score at 184, scoring the decisive takedown midway through the third period. At 197, No. 33 Devin Wasley recorded the only takedown of the match in a 5-3 decision over No. 28 Kael Bennie to clinch the dual for the Bison.

Forbes closed the night with a 7-2 win over Shilo Jones at heavyweight, scoring takedowns in each of the first two periods. He improved to 17-9 overall, including 8-2 in duals and 4-1 in Big 12 competition.

The Wolverines will travel to Colorado next week where they'll face Air Force (Feb. 13) and Northern Colorado (Feb. 15) in the final Big 12 duals of the season. UVU will wrap up the regular season with a non-conference home dual against No. 5 Nebraska on Saturday, Feb. 21 in the UCCU Center.

Final Results
125 | #30 Bridger Ricks (UVU over #19 Ezekiel Witt (NDSU), dec. 4-2 | UVU 3-0
133 | Tristan Daugherty (NDSU) over Geronimo Rivera (UVU), dec. 4-1 (SV-1) | Tied 3-3
141 | #15 Haiden Drury (UVU) over Michael Olson (NDSU), major dec. 11-2 | UVU 7-3
149 | #8 David Evans (UVU) over Devon Harrison (NDSU), tech fall 18-3 (7:00) | UVU 12-3
157 | Gavin Drexler (NDSU) over #32 Mark Takara (UVU), dec. 11-8 | UVU 12-6
165 | Boeden Greenley (NDSU) over Zyon Trujillo (UVU), major dec. 15-3 | UVU 12-10
174 | Max Magayna (NDSU) over Hudson Rogers (UVU), dec. 4-2 | NDSU 13-12
184 | #28 Aidan Brenot (NDSU) over #31 Caleb Uhlenhopp (UVU), dec. 4-2 | NDSU 16-12
197 | #33 Devin Wasley (NDSU) over #28 Kael Bennie (UVU), dec. 5-3 | NDSU 19-12
285 | #27 Jack Forbes (UVU) over Shilo Jones (NDSU), dec. 7-2 | NDSU 19-15

Officials: Donald Wiener, Kevin Looper
Attendance: 1,482
